Guild.xyz: Steady Participation, Stronger Competition
With our reward structure now well-established, Guild.xyz kept humming along smoothly throughout both months. The 800 CELO monthly reward pool continued to be distributed to the top 10 most active members, and we saw the same pattern emerge in both September and October:
- A competitive top 10, often with new names pushing into the lead
- Consistent mid-pack contributors staying engaged week after week
- A steady trickle of new joiners testing the waters and getting a feel for the system
It’s become clear that the leaderboard has moved beyond being a novelty, it’s now a core feature of community life for many Celorians.
Celo Community Badge: Monthly Snapshots Continue
Following the August integration of the Celo Community Badge into the Prosperity Pass, we continued collecting and organizing monthly snapshots of eligible contributors.
We’re thankful for the collaboration with the CeloPG team, who ensured the badge stayed dynamically linked to Guild.xyz participation a key signal of ongoing contribution. While exporting member data hasn’t always been seamless due to platform transitions, we are aiming to introduce again this badge soon, depending on Guild.xyz developments.
